The Physiotherapist's Pocket Guide to Exercise E-Book

This book is for therapists involved in exercise therapy for the prevention and treatment of disease. It covers exercise assessment, current prescription guidelines, precautions, exercise design and clinical case studies. The book also includes exercises to increase strength, power, local muscle endurance, range of movement and aerobic capacity and will be relevant to all areas of therapy practice. In addition to the general guidelines, considerations for exercise groups and exercise at home as well as exercise in special patient populations are addressed. This allows therapists who are expert in one area to become familiar with exercise prescription in another. The book underpins therapeutic exercise in general and also addresses specific considerations for particular clinical situations within current guidelines and practical considerations. Underpinning exercise physiology Physical principles of exercise design Guidelines for exercise training Clinical exercise prescription Limitations to exercise in common conditions Example case studies

Tattoo (イレズミ)

Em 1999, o desaparecimento da colega de escola Arisu Higa, faz o grupo de amigos Tsukiko, Satsuki e Nakasato começarem uma busca de respostas diante de um caso que não ganha grande repercussão e que ao mesmo tempo mexe com cada um deles individualmente. Dez anos depois, o que se descobriu ser um assassinato, jamais foi solucionado de forma satisfatória, mas Satsuki ressurge com algo que poderá trazer Tsukiko e Nakasato de volta à busca da verdade sobre o que aconteceu com a jovem colegial. Os acontecimentos de Tattoo nos levam a Kabukichô, o famoso distrito da luz vermelha de Tokyo. O ponto de vista de Tsukiko nos mostra suas impressões sobre a cultura, a vida e os relacionamentos durante a história, abordando assuntos como mestiçagem, preconceito, xenofobia e a fragilidade de ser mulher na sociedade contemporânea. Neste livro, a linguagem usada é de lightnovel, por isso contém várias ilustrações em estilo mangá.

This edited collection brings together the latest research into the range of sports known as football. With contributions by a large number of the leading international researchers in the field, the book aims to bridge the gap between theory and practice in football, and to raise the awareness of the value of a scientific approach to the various football codes. The book contains nearly seventy papers, examining aspects ranging from match analysis and medical aspects of football to metabolism and nutrition, psychology and behaviour, and management and organization. Containing a wealth of research data, and a huge range of examples of how science can be applied; this book represents an invaluable reference for coaches, trainers, managers, medical staff, and all those involved in supporting performers in the many football codes.

"Science of Flexibility has long been considered the leading reference on the topic, and this new edition reaffirms that status. No other book covers these concepts and principles better." "Based on the latest research, this completely revised and updated edition includes five new chapters, nearly doubling the content. These chapters discuss the hypermobility of joints, joint manipulation and chiropractic adjustment, controversial stretches, the relationship of stretching and special populations, and the functionality of stretching and flexibility for specific sports and health conditions."
